X5 became Russia’s top e-grocery company in 2020
In 2020 the X5 Retail Group was the leading Russian online food retailer with a gross merchandise value (GMV) of EUR 240 million. Last year the company produced a 34-percent year-on-year increase in online GMV. X5 fulfilled 7.9 million e-grocery orders. The annual sales turnover for the entire Russian e-grocery segment amounted to EUR 1.7 billion in 2020, increasing by 3.6 times and gaining a 13-percent market share for X5.
